Linoleum repair services involve restoring damaged or worn linoleum flooring to improve its appearance and functionality. These projects typically include patching holes, fixing tears, addressing surface scratches, and replacing sections of the flooring that have become stained or faded over time. Property owners often seek these repairs to maintain a seamless and attractive floor, especially in high-traffic areas such as kitchens, hallways, or commercial spaces, ensuring the flooring continues to serve its purpose effectively.

Before requesting linoleum repair,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the damage, the type of repair needed, and whether sections of the flooring can be seamlessly matched or replaced. It is helpful to know the age and condition of the existing linoleum, as well as any specific preferences for color or pattern continuity. Clear information about these factors can assist in planning repairs that restore the floor’s appearance while prolonging its lifespan.

Common Linoleum Repair Jobs

Linoleum Repair - restores damaged or worn linoleum flooring to a smooth, even surface.

Patchwork - involves replacing small sections of linoleum to fix tears or holes.

Seam Repair - addresses separating or lifting seams for a seamless appearance.

Crack Fixing - fills and stabilizes cracks to prevent further damage.

Surface Refinishing - applies a protective coating to improve appearance and durability.

Damage Restoration - restores linoleum after water, impact, or other accidental damage.

Linoleum Repair Questions

What types of damage can be repaired in linoleum flooring? Common issues like tears, gouges, burns, and water damage can often be repaired to restore appearance and function.

Is it possible to match the existing linoleum color and pattern? Yes, repairs can include matching the original color and pattern for a seamless look.

Can small holes or tears be fixed without replacing the entire floor? Small damages can typically be repaired without needing full replacement, saving time and cost.

What are the benefits of professional linoleum repair? Professional repair helps maintain durability, appearance, and prolongs the life of the flooring.
